About the role
Reporting to the Senior Sales Manager, the successful New Home Sales Consultant will be an expert at selling customers their dream home. At Dandara we know those first impressions last, so having a passion for customer service is crucial for this role.
What you will do:
- Meet prospective purchasers, demonstrate the features and benefits of properties for sale, assist with optional extras as and when required.
- Negotiate deals & Extras with the purchaser.
- Accompany all potential purchasers to the show homes and onsite properties to demonstrate the home, the specification, brand and available extras.
- Ensure the sales area and any show properties are clean, tidy and well presented at all times.
- Process related paperwork on sales achieved including financial payments.
- Liaise with purchasers, Sales Manager, and legal departments to process sales through ensuring you are providing them with a 5-star customer journey.
- Maintain contact and build lasting relationships with customers.
- Ensure purchasers are kept up to date with progress on their plot and development.
- Assist clients with optional extras and process their choices.
- Deal with daily telephone/e-mail/web enquiries.
- Proficient in using the CRM system to utilise effectively to drum up appointments, leads, reservations, setting follow up tasks and detailed updates, including loading on reservations, plot progression and important notes.
- Circulate details of properties for sale to prospective clients.
- Detailed and regular plot progression by speaking with brokers and solicitors daily to gain updates.
- Help with & identify issues to move the plot forward to an exchange of contracts as soon as possible.
- Carry out weekly build sales meetings with your site manager and customer care manager to ensure all plots are on schedule for delivery on the window you have quoted.
- Discuss all purchasers already moved in that are in survey window to make sure they are happy, all issues dealt with and that they are being chased to return a YES survey for us.
- Be aware of market trends and remain updated on product knowledge & competitors.
- Carry out weekly marketing audits to ensure your price list and website is correct and advertising the correct incentives and describing the correct features and benefits.
- Carry out general administration tasks including keeping CRM system up to date and detailed updates, filing correctly all purchasers details, replying to all emails and ensuring a clear and detailed handover to anyone covering your holiday or days off.
- Complete a home demonstration of the home along with your site manager, to show the customer how everything works and how to keep the property within warranty.
- Prepare for legal completions with gift hampers and legal completion boxes. Ensure all keys are checked and present ready to hand over to customer alongside the site manager.
